Designed Around the Corne Layout for Real Typing Comfort
The Unicorne LP follows the beloved Corne split layout — a column-staggered 3x6+3 design that encourages natural hand and finger positioning. When paired with our LP SMT PCB and Kailh Choc switches, you get a compact ergonomic keyboard optimized for comfort and portability.
Split Design: Improve Posture and Reduce Strain
Split keyboards let you position each half shoulder-width apart, reducing the inward rotation caused by traditional boards. This promotes a healthier typing posture and helps prevent shoulder, wrist, and elbow strain.

Column Stagger: Typing Feels More Natural
Each key is aligned vertically with the natural movement of your fingers. This makes every press easier, reducing fatigue and allowing for longer, more comfortable sessions.

Tenting for Optimal Comfort
Add our optional Booster Packs to tent your board at 5° or 10°. These angles lift the keyboard toward your hand, placing your wrists in a more neutral position to reduce tension.

Choose Your Plate
Your plate determines what kind of Corne LP build your Unicorne supports. Each case kit includes one Standard Plate set by default.
-
Standard Plate: Included with every Unicorne LP case. Works with the Unicorne LP SMT PCB (hot swap, solder-free, LEDs, USB-C)
-
Legacy Plate: Required if you're using a traditional DIY Corne LP PCB (solderable) and a Pro-Micro footprint controller like nice!nano or Blok. Enables wireless BLE builds.
-
Pro Plate: An optional upgrade with joystick cutouts for LP builds using compatible modules.
Ready for Wireless BLE Builds
Building a wireless Corne? The Unicorne LP works seamlessly with nice!nano, Supermini, or other BLE-compatible Pro Micro controllers when combined with a Legacy Plate and DIY Corne LP PCB.
To build wireless Corne LP, you'll need:
- A DIY/Solderable Corne LP PCB
- A Legacy Plate
- A BLE controller like nice!nano
This gives you wireless flexibility without sacrificing the premium aluminum form factor.
